Abstract

This study was conducted in the specialized center of endocrinology and diabetic (AlKindy hospital from June 2004 to April 2005). Sera of 80 women (include 40 diagnosed Hyperprolactinemia (HPro) and 40 healthy women as control) were used to estimate some biochemical parameters which include prolactin (PRL),total fucose (TF), total protein (TP) and protein bound fucose (PBF), and protein bound hexose (PBHex),  also TP TF , TP PBF and TP PBHex   ratios. A significant elevation in TP and  PBHex, in sera of HPro patients compared to control was found while PBHex/TP ratio showed a slight non significant increase in sera of patients compared to control. On the other hand a significant decrease in TF, TF/TP and PBF/TP in sera of HPro compared to control was found. Total fucose level (TF) in sera of HPro compared to control are (6.54  1.52), (10.66 4.00) mg/dL respectively. Protein bound fucose level (PBF) in sera of HPro compared to control are (3.88  1.25), (4.48 1.63) mg/dL respectively, while protein bound hexose (PBHex) level in sera of HPro compared to control are (131.111.43) (123.640.497) mg/dL respectively. The significant increase in PRL levels in sera of patients was correlated with the significant reduced level of fucose in sera of patients compared to control. The low TF levels in patients could be due to the requirements of PRL variants to different ratios of monosaccharides including fucose and manose for glycosylation of PRL which may alter the biological activity in different species and variety of mammalian.
